I am an origami artist and origami teacher with more than 20 years experience of teaching origami to children, adults and seniors. I live in NYC. I have been teaching origami in private and public schools as well as community centers, museums and senior centers. I work well with special needs children and adults. I use paper and materials you can find in your own home, like printing paper, napkins, dollar bills or business cards. Origami is not just another art or craft form. It is a way of acquiring multitude of skills, in a fun way . Origami engages students in learning basic math concepts like shape, size and number. In the process they learn patience and concentration sequencing and problem solving. Most importantly, people of all ages gain self esteem as they succeed in finishing a model and take pride of their work.
